Introduction / Context:
Urban rail systems in India have pioneered several commuter-friendly innovations. A prominent initiative was the introduction of “Ladies Special” services, offering dedicated suburban trains for women during peak hours.

Concept / Approach:
Mumbai’s intense suburban network under the Western Railway zone is closely associated with the first “Ladies Special” service. This initiative recognized the need for safer, more comfortable commuting options for women in crowded peak periods.
